Lindenow South is a locality 217 km from Melbourne in Victoria, classified as outer regional by the ABS. The postcode is 3875. It falls within the Latrobe - Gippsland region. The local government area is East Gippsland.

According to the 2021 Census, Lindenow South has a population of 475 with a median age of 44. The median weekly household income is $1,413, below the VIC average. The Indigenous population is 13 (2.7% of residents).

Housing in Lindenow South includes a median weekly rent of $280, median monthly mortgage repayment of $1,300, with 174 total dwellings. Housing costs in the area sit below the VIC average. Owner-occupied dwellings (owned or mortgaged) make up 95.0% of housing.

On the SEIFA Index of Relative Socio-economic Advantage and Disadvantage, Lindenow South scores in decile 5 out of 10, which is around the national average.

Lindenow South is served by Lindenow South Primary School.

Lindenow South is part of the Gippsland - East statistical area in Victoria.
